In the most recent year for which we have data, Houston Christian University awarded 9 bachelor’s degrees in communication & media studies.
Information about average full-time undergraduate tuition and fees is shown in the table below.
| In State | Out of State | |
|---|---|---|
| Tuition | $33,250 | $36,750 |
| Fees | $2,680 | $2,680 |

For the most recent academic year available, 44% of communication & media studies bachelor’s degrees went to men and 56% went to women.
The majority of communication & media studies bachelor’s degree graduates at HCU were Black or African American. Approximately 44%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Houston Christian University with a bachelor’s in communication & media studies.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 0 |
| Black or African American | 4 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 2 |
| White | 2 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
| Other Races | 1 |

This communication & media studies program at HCU offers the following related majors:
| Concentration | Annual Graduates |
|---|---|
| Communication and Media Studies, Other | 7 |
| Mass Communication/Media Studies | 2 |
HCU conferred 7 completions in communication and media studies, other recently — 57% to women and 43% to men. The most common background among these graduates was Black or African American (43%).
HCU awarded 2 completions in mass communication/media studies in the latest year of data — 50% to women and 50% to men. Most of these graduates identified as Black or African American (50%).
